Dispersion polymerization of N-vinylcarbazole (NVCA) was performed in compressed liquid dimethyl ether with PDMS-g-pyrrolidonecarboxylic acid (Monasil PCATM) as the surfactant and with 2,2'-azobis(2,4-Dimethylvaleronitrile) (V-65), 2,2-azobisisobutyronitrile (V-60) (AIBN) and dimethyl 2,2'-Azobis(isobutyrate) (V-601) as the initiators. The effects of polymerization temperature, initiator types and initiator concentration were investigated. Spherical poly(N-vinylcarbazole) (PVK) particles were produced, even at 40 ℃, by the low-temperature initiator, 2,2'-azobis(2,4-Dimethylvaleronitrile) (V-65). Through low-temperature polymerization with V-65, we successfully obtained high molecular weight PVK.
